CoWIN hack and data leak is baseless: Govt

New Delhi, June 12 (TIWN) The central government on Saturday once again made it clear that there were baseless claims about alleged hacking of India's vaccine registration portal CoWIN, and data leak.
Chairman of the Empowered Group on Vaccine Administration (EGVAC) R.S. Sharma has clarified that “the claims of so-called hackers on the dark web, relating to alleged hacking of the CoWIN system and data leak, is baseless”.
“We continue to take appropriate steps as are necessary, from time to time, to ensure that the data of the people is safe with CoWIN,” Sharma said.
